Block 620,613
Block Hash
140c04d682160e4c2b2e368dbaa0748ec3dc421a18a2e65906f835a52e756a1b
Previous Block Hash
a425bc8b6f466718ee81da11063de97ce33ef6502ffe78bc93f66c5fbb953e8e
Mined
Transactions
2
Difficulty
18.87 M
Size
397 bytes
Transactions (2)
1 input, 1 output
10,000.00226
PEPE
1 input, 2 outputs
94,033.54396
PEPE